Speedy Spinach-and-Carrot Salad

Work Time: 10 Minutes
Total Time: 10 Minutes
Servings: 4


Tasty tip: To make this sweet salad savory, omit the brown sugar and don't add the optional cranberries

I whip up this salad all the time. Just toss prewashed baby spinach with grated carrots. The dressing requires nothing more than whisking together vinegar, olive oil, and brown sugar. Anybody can do that!

Ingredients

1 tbsp red wine vinegar
2 tsp brown sugar
1/4 tsp salt
3 tbsp olive oil
1 bag (6 oz) fresh baby spinach
2 carrots, grated (1 c)
1/2 dried cranberries (optional)

Whisk together vinegar, sugar, and salt in large bowl. Whisk in oil and season with more salt if needed and freshly ground black pepper to taste.
Add spinach, carrots, and cranberries (if using), then gently toss to coat. Serve immediately.

Nutritional Info Per Serving:
133 cal, 1 g pro, 9 g carb, 3 g fiber, 10.5 g fat, 1.5 g sat fat, 0 mg chol, 233 mg sodium
